Web1 de jun. de 2024 · V S Stall speed has a greater effect on takeoff speeds in jets than in piston twins. As the stall speed of a jet is so much higher, the takeoff necessarily occurs with much tighter margins with respect to stall speed, and often is performed right to the edges of the certification limit. Web12 de abr. de 2024 · Vertical Takeoff and Landing (VTOL) aircraft are another remarkable feat of engineering. These unique aircraft combine the hovering ability of helicopters with the airplane speeds of fixed-wing airplanes. One popular example of a VTOL aircraft is the tiltrotor, which features propellers mounted on rotating engines at the ends of a fixed wing.

Web8 de jan. de 2024 · When the Concorde was in operation, its takeoff speed was about 220 knots. The delta wings on the Concorde and most other supersonic military aircraft require a high angle of attack and higher takeoff and landing speeds. Futhermore, the Concorde used afterburners on takeoff, so it was accelerating.
